					                        <description><![CDATA[<p>Manulife Bank is doing as they did in the previous promotion.  The bank is paying the additional 1½% Promotional Rate interest only on</p>
<ol>
<li>Net New Deposits, funds from an external source, and</li>
<li>previous Promotional Rate interest.</li>
</ol>
<blockquote style="font-size:85%;background:HoneyDew">
<p>
Manulife Bank’s 3.00% Personal Advantage Account Interest Offer, which is currently 3.00% (“Promotional Interest”) is made up of the regular posted variable annual interest rate of 1.50% (“Regular Rate”) and the variable annual promotional rate of 1.50% (“Promotional Rate”). …</p>
